When Halegrove College throws its annual Masquerade Ball, Vincent “Vinny” Byrne finally gets his chance to stop being the soft boy in the background and step into the story. Fake-dating golden-boy rower Peter Allen is supposed to keep him safe from Lucien Vale, the beautiful disaster who turns boys into rumours, and from the Trust’s cameras that edit queer joy into something brochure-safe. Instead, the performance takes on a life of its own: Vinny and Peter become the school’s poster couple, their smiles weaponised as proof that everything at Halegrove is fine. As the night of the ball unravels into masks, almost-kisses, and old ghosts on the riverbank, Vinny has to decide whether he’s willing to be cropped into someone else’s narrative—or whether, this time, he’ll walk away and write his own ending, even if it breaks his first love in the process.
